Quebec Innovative samples up to 5,558 ppm hydrogen

QIMC · Price

Executive Summary

  • Quebec Innovative Materials Corp. (QIMC) announced major natural hydrogen discovery results from its first geochemical soil gas survey in the West Advocate area of Nova Scotia.
  • The survey identified multiple high-concentration hydrogen anomalies, including a record-breaking sample of 5,558 ppm H2, validating the company's exploration model in the region.
  • Following these results, QIMC expanded its claim package in the West Advocate area and announced a board appointment and stock option grants.

Key Details

  • Discovery Highlights:
    • Highest recorded hydrogen soil gas concentration: 5,558 ppm.
    • Over 65 soil gas samples exceeded 500 ppm.
    • 21 samples returned values above 1,000 ppm.
    • Specific high-grade samples included: 2,047 ppm, 2,458 ppm, and 2,885 ppm.
  • Survey Methodology and Scope:
    • Conducted along Reid Family Forest Road and Eatonville Forest Road, covering more than four kilometers each.
    • 189 soil gas samples collected and analyzed in an INRS mobile laboratory.
    • Samples taken at 100-meter intervals using gas probes, electric pumps, and one-liter gas sampling bags.
    • Stations with concentrations >1,000 ppm were densified to 50-meter intervals for better characterization.
    • Used a specific electrochemical detection system calibrated with certified gas standards (200, 500, 1,000, and 20,000 ppm).
  • Statistical Breakdown of Samples:
    • 44 samples (23%) between 500 to 999 ppm.
    • 11 samples (5.8%) between 1,000 to 1,499 ppm.
    • 6 samples (3.2%) between 1,500 to 1,999 ppm.
    • 3 samples between 2,000 to 3,000 ppm.
    • 1 sample at 5,558 ppm.
  • Geological Context:
    • Discovery located near the Cobequid fault zone, a major crustal-scale structure in the Canadian Maritimes.
    • Fault system interpreted as an ancient rift zone associated with volcanism and mafic intrusions, considered highly prospective for natural hydrogen generation.
    • Highest concentrations observed north of the Cobequid fault and south of the Spicers Cove fault.
    • Sedimentary cover consists of Horton Group (Carboniferous) overlying an igneous basement of granitoids, gabbro, and sedimentary rocks.
  • Corporate Actions:
    • QIMC expanded its claim package in the West Advocate area to secure additional ground following the results.
    • Fabrice Consalvo joined the board of directors.
    • 1.7 million stock options granted at an exercise price of 25 cents per share.
